Living in Honolulu, HI, with an income of $131,360 can offer a unique lifestyle shaped by the city's high cost of living, housing market dynamics, and quality public services. Below is an in-depth look at various aspects impacting daily life in Honolulu.

Cost of Living

  • High Living Expenses: Honolulu has a higher cost of living compared to mainland U.S. cities. Essential categories like groceries, utilities, and transportation are priced above the national average.
  • Comparison with the U.S. Average: According to recent statistics, living expenses in Honolulu can be approximately 90% higher than the national average, making budget management crucial.

Housing Market

  • High Real Estate Prices: The housing market in Honolulu is one of the most expensive in the country.
  • Median Home Price: The median home price in Honolulu is significantly above the national average, often exceeding $1 million.
  • Renting vs. Buying: Renting can be a less expensive option, although rental prices are still steep, with the average rent for a one-bedroom apartment around $2,500 per month.

OpenComp aggregates multiple data sources to provide accurate salary data for Honolulu, HI, specifically for a Level 3 Web UX Designer. The primary source is real-time, crowd-sourced salary information collected through direct integrations with hundreds of customer-connected HRIS platforms.
